WebNov 30, 2016 · assessor details and risk assessment of assessors sampling assessments monitoring assessment practices (observation of assessors) monitoring online … WebMay 5, 2024 · Criticality analysis (CA) is a structured and systematic method of assessing the risk asset failures pose to a business. The method is used to rank the criticality of assets relative to each other. This supports the implementation of targeted plant maintenance strategies proportional to the failure’s impact.
